Uses of Class
io.trino.sql.planner.plan.DistinctLimitNode
Packages that use DistinctLimitNode
Package
Description
-
Uses of DistinctLimitNode in io.trino.cost
Subclasses with type arguments of type DistinctLimitNode in io.trino.costMethods in io.trino.cost that return types with arguments of type DistinctLimitNodeMethods in io.trino.cost with parameters of type DistinctLimitNodeModifier and TypeMethodDescriptionprotected Optional<PlanNodeStatsEstimate> DistinctLimitStatsRule.doCalculate(DistinctLimitNode node, StatsCalculator.Context context) -
Uses of DistinctLimitNode in io.trino.sql.planner.iterative.rule
Classes in io.trino.sql.planner.iterative.rule that implement interfaces with type arguments of type DistinctLimitNodeModifier and TypeClassDescriptionclassclassclassReplace DistinctLimit node 1.Methods in io.trino.sql.planner.iterative.rule that return types with arguments of type DistinctLimitNodeModifier and TypeMethodDescriptionPruneDistinctLimitSourceColumns.getPattern()PushDistinctLimitIntoTableScan.getPattern()RemoveRedundantDistinctLimit.getPattern()Methods in io.trino.sql.planner.iterative.rule with parameters of type DistinctLimitNodeModifier and TypeMethodDescriptionPruneDistinctLimitSourceColumns.apply(DistinctLimitNode distinctLimit, Captures captures, Rule.Context context) PushDistinctLimitIntoTableScan.apply(DistinctLimitNode node, Captures captures, Rule.Context context) RemoveRedundantDistinctLimit.apply(DistinctLimitNode node, Captures captures, Rule.Context context) -
Uses of DistinctLimitNode in io.trino.sql.planner.optimizations
Methods in io.trino.sql.planner.optimizations that return DistinctLimitNodeMethods in io.trino.sql.planner.optimizations with parameters of type DistinctLimitNode -
Uses of DistinctLimitNode in io.trino.sql.planner.plan
Methods in io.trino.sql.planner.plan that return types with arguments of type DistinctLimitNodeModifier and TypeMethodDescriptionstatic Pattern<DistinctLimitNode> Patterns.distinctLimit()static Property<DistinctLimitNode, Lookup, Boolean> Patterns.DistinctLimit.isPartial()Methods in io.trino.sql.planner.plan with parameters of type DistinctLimitNodeModifier and TypeMethodDescriptionPlanVisitor.visitDistinctLimit(DistinctLimitNode node, C context)